Nicole Danos is a scholar working on Aerospace Engineering, Nature and Landscape Conservation and Cell Biology. According to data from OpenAlex, Nicole Danos has authored 18 papers receiving a total of 335 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Aerospace Engineering, 5 papers in Nature and Landscape Conservation and 5 papers in Cell Biology. Recurrent topics in Nicole Danos’s work include Biomimetic flight and propulsion mechanisms (5 papers), Zebrafish Biomedical Research Applications (4 papers) and Sports injuries and prevention (3 papers). Nicole Danos is often cited by papers focused on Biomimetic flight and propulsion mechanisms (5 papers), Zebrafish Biomedical Research Applications (4 papers) and Sports injuries and prevention (3 papers). Nicole Danos collaborates with scholars based in United States, Greece and Germany. Nicole Danos's co-authors include George Lauder, Emanuel Azizi, Natalie C. Holt, Thomas J. Roberts, Andrea B. Ward, Tim Kiemel, Mustafa Mert Ankaralı, Jennifer A. Carr, Eric Tytell and Sven Gemballa and has published in prestigious journals such as Journal of Applied Physiology, Journal of Experimental Biology and Biological Journal of the Linnean Society.
